The Samsung Galaxy A06 Blue 64GB 4G DS (Dual SIM) is an entry-level smartphone featuring a large 6.7-inch display, a 50MP main camera, and a long-lasting 5,000mAh battery
- Large 6.7” HD+ Display: Enjoy an immersive viewing experience on the PLS LCD screen with vibrant colors and smooth visuals, perfect for gaming, streaming, and browsing.
- Powerful Performance with Helio G85: Equipped with a MediaTek Helio G85 Octa-Core processor, delivering smooth multitasking and lag-free performance for everyday tasks and entertainment.
- 4GB RAM + 64GB Storage: Store more with 64GB internal storage, expandable via microSDXC card slot, and experience faster app loading and seamless performance with 4GB RAM.
- 50MP Dual Camera System: Capture stunning details with the 50MP main camera and enhance portrait shots with the 2MP depth sensor. The 8MP front camera is great for selfies and video calls.
- Long-Lasting 5000mAh Battery: Stay powered all day with a massive battery and 25W fast charging support, keeping you connected longer without frequent recharges.
- Side-Mounted Fingerprint Sensor & Face Unlock: Secure your phone easily with the fast and accurate fingerprint scanner or face recognition for quick access.
- Android 14 with 2 Major Upgrades: Enjoy the latest Android 14 features with optimized security, UI enhancements, and smoother performance for a modern smartphone experience.
- Reliable Connectivity & Dual SIM Support: Stay connected with Wi-Fi, Bluetooth 5.3, GPS, FM Radio, and USB Type-C for faster data transfer and charging.
